Stakeholder Pulse Survey 2021-2022

Perceptions of HEE from key national stakeholders.

We've been talking to our closest national partners and stakeholders to understand how they view HEE.

Between December 2021 and February 2022, senior HEE staff interviewed 19 of our closest national partners and stakeholders to gather perceptions on how they view HEE. Interview questions focused particularly on how HEE had changed over the year and since the first stakeholder survey was conducted in summer 2019.

Most stakeholders were very positive about their relationship with HEE and valued our work and expertise. They identified a couple of areas where the relationship could be even better, and suggested areas which would benefit from stronger future focus, such as offers of support for Integrated Care Systems (ICS).

A strong message from stakeholders was a concern that HEE’s focus on education and training should be carried forward strongly into the new NHS England, and that our areas of expertise should be preserved. HEE is considering how best to ensure this as part of our board discussions around the transition.

Stakeholders also saw opportunities in bringing the organisations together, notably the better integration of workforce and services, and streamlining the national and regional landscape for system level bodies.
